Subject: ParcelPing webhook cut-over — done

Hey, quick recap: we flipped the ParcelPing tracking webhook from the legacy poller to the new push endpoint at 14:00. Retries are on, dead-letter queue drained, and Marta verified the carrier events are flowing. If anything looks off overnight, roll back via the toggle. Here are the config values the service is now running with:

service settings:
[istael]
team = gilath
access_code = ac_468cdf
owner = casdor.gilox
host = istael.kelviforge.internal
port = 5432
peer = quenwyn.braskworks.corp
salt = 6678df32
pin = 7400

Roof terrace, Varn House, level 6. The terrace door jams when humid — lift the handle while pushing, don't force it. Facilities know; a fix is scheduled. If it sticks shut, don't prop it with the fire extinguisher (it's happened). The keypad still works fine even when the door binds. New starters on the Lintwell team get terrace access by default. Use the code below.

staff pass of baweg-bawep = bdg-AIU-1

## Deployment

The Gildstage seat-map renderer serves interactive venue layouts for the Copperlane Theatre box office. It deploys as a stateless container behind the main gateway; two replicas are sufficient for normal traffic, four during on-sale events. Support team members restarting the service should confirm the map cache warms within two minutes. The renderer reads all tuning parameters at startup from the values shown below.

settings of yawif-yafop:
[druys]
port = 9000
region = south-3
host = druys.zemvarsoft.internal
team = frador
timeout_ms = 3000
retries = 4

Subject: Veldane Region Entry — Finance Alignment

Team,

We are proceeding with the Veldane expansion in Q3. Finance to model setup costs for the Arborlyn hub by Friday. Assume two leased sites, twelve staff, local tax regime per Corvass advisory memo. No capex beyond fit-out. Margolin owns the cash-flow view; Pretch owns FX exposure. Flag anything above the 4% contingency immediately. The confidential planning note follows below.

board note of kawip-yajof: The renewal with Zorixox Group closes at $10 million a year, 15 percent below the last contract. Project Druix slips by a full year because of the tooling delay.